What are the dance steps of bakya dance?

The bakya dance is a traditional Filipino folk dance that originated in the province of Laguna. It is characterized by its use of wooden clogs, called bakya, which are worn by the dancers. The steps of the bakya dance are as follows:

1. Basic Step: The basic step of the bakya dance is a side-to-side movement, with the weight shifting from one foot to the other. The feet should be kept close to the ground, and the steps should be taken quickly and rhythmically.

2. Forward and Backward Step: The forward and backward step is a variation of the basic step, in which the dancers move forward or backward instead of side to side. The feet should be kept close to the ground, and the steps should be taken quickly and rhythmically.

3. Turning Step: The turning step is a more advanced step, in which the dancers turn around on one foot. The foot that is not turning should be kept close to the ground, and the body should be kept straight and upright.

4. Hopping Step: The hopping step is a variation of the turning step, in which the dancers hop on one foot while turning around. The foot that is not hopping should be kept close to the ground, and the body should be kept straight and upright.

5. Stomping Step: The stomping step is a variation of the basic step, in which the dancers stomp their feet on the ground. The feet should be kept close together, and the stomps should be taken quickly and rhythmically.

6. Combination Steps: The basic steps of the bakya dance can be combined to create a variety of more complex dance patterns. The dancers may move in a circle, a line, or a zigzag pattern. They may also change direction and speed as they dance.
